Shelby Farms asks for ‘Spooky Nights’ helpers

Shelby Farms Park is planning ahead by asking for help NOW for a fall event: They need zombies. They also need other volunteers. Training will occur July-September.

Zombie volunteers

The park is seeking actors to volunteer as zombies for Spooky Nights programs held every Friday and Saturday nights in October. If you are interested, you will need to attend one of these Wednesday sessions:

  • July 22
  • August 19
  • September 9

All of the sessions are 6-8 p.m. at the Yurt in Shelby Farms Park.

Seeking ‘Spooktacular’ volunteers

 

Spooky Nights

Shelby Farms Park needs volunteers for Spooky Nights, which occurs in October. (See dates at end of this article.) The volunteer roles include:

  • Cashiers
  • Nocturnal nature hiking guides
  • Cueline volunteers
  • Trail guides
  • Parking volunteers
  • Pumpkin carving + harvest crafts volunteers
  • Headless horseman carriage rides + hay rides volunteers

Roles will be assigned at check-in.

Daates for Spooky Nights 2015 include:

  • Oct. 2-3, 7-10 p.m.
  • Oct. 9-10, 7-10 p.m.
  • Oct. 16-17, 7-10 p.m.
  • Oct. 23-24, 7-10 p.m.
  • Oct. 30, 7-10 p.m.
  • Oct. 31, 7 p.m.-12 midnight
